Bandanaz is a blend of versatility, soul, and the true essence of Hip-hop culture. As a definitive staple of Seattle Hip Hop, Asun of the dynamic crew Alpha-P has been captivating and opening the minds of the masses for over a decade. Striking a pivotal balance between raw skill, stylistic diversity, and a keen sense of purpose, ASUN, also known as Suntonio Bandanaz, is taking underground Hip Hop to the next level. With his spitfire delivery, that uniquely laces hypnotic syncopation to hard-hitting rhythmic cadences, complimented by his magnetic, melodious hooks that punctuate critically conscious, direct, and provocative lyrical content, BANDANAZ is changing the game.
Asun, aka “Suntonio Bandanaz” is the core emcee and spearhead of the pioneering Seattle collective of deejays, b-boys, and other artist- visionaries, Alpha P. Asun has endured much adversity and struggle in his own coming-of-age, and this veteran emcee envisions music as a platform to not only entertain, but also to uplift, unify, and empower by generating knowledge of self, cultural relevance, and artistic expression.
Since the mid 90s, Asun has created a massive catalogue of independent material and releases on CD, tape, vinyl and video. Projects include- Heavenly Ghetto Cuts, Verbal Swordsmen, The Naps Project, The House That Love Built vol. 1 & 2, Bread N Butter, Mad Won West Coast Under Low, 4 Evergreen Cuts, Titanium Buttermilk Rhinoceros Briefcase, Progress, Prof. Maklemore, Mobile Suit Battle Memoires, Codex Di Satio, Other Ground Label Sampler, Reigncraft vol. 3, Nishkaigan, Best of Seattle, Power Man & Iron Wrist vol. 1 & 2. & West Coast Scavengers 12, and now, the new album “Who is Suntonio Bandanaz?!”
Through the years, Asun and Alpha-P has created professional partnerships with many community-based organizations and crews such as- Project Mayhem, MAD Krew, Universal Zulu Nation, Project Blowed, Silent Lambs Project, Black Anger, Tribal, 206-Hop, Sea-Sick, War Party Thugs, Masters of the Universe, Abyssinian Creole, Mind Movers, Battle Axe, Black Swan Foundation, Hip Hop Congress, and 206 Zulu.
Most recently, Asun has joined forces with Seattle-based multimedia and record company MADK Productions to produce what is widely considered the best solo album from Alpha-P recorded to date, “Suntonion Bandanaz.” Synonymous with an ambient, hardcore, b-boy, and revolutionary element, the record is one of the most anticipated, groundbreaking records of the year from the Northwest. With vibrant charisma, moving stage presence, years of experience, and breadth of style, Asun is emerging from the fertile belly of Seattle’s underground with a ferocity that is sure to keep your eyes glued.
